- Explore the Unspoiled Beauty of Lake Guntersville:
Start your Scottsboro adventure by visiting the magnificent Lake Guntersville. With over 69,000 acres of sparkling water and 950 miles of shoreline, this pristine lake offers numerous recreational activities. Enjoy fishing, boating, kayaking, or simply relax on one of the beautiful beaches. Don’t forget to capture the breathtaking views and keep an eye out for the diverse wildlife that inhabits the area.
- Visit the Unforgettable Unclaimed Baggage Center:
Did you ever wonder what happens to lost luggage? The Unclaimed Baggage Center in Scottsboro has the answer! This unique retail store is a treasure trove of lost and unclaimed items from airports all around the country. You’ll find everything from clothing and electronics to jewelry and sporting goods. It’s like a giant, one-of-a-kind thrift store where you never know what you’ll discover.
- Dive into History at the Scottsboro-Jackson Heritage Center:
Step back in time and learn about the history and culture of Scottsboro at the Scottsboro-Jackson Heritage Center. Housed in a historic building, the center features exhibits that highlight the area’s Native American heritage, the Civil War era, and the impact of the Tennessee Valley Authority (TVA). Explore artifacts, photographs, and interactive displays that bring the past to life.
- Hike the Beautiful Trails of Cathedral Caverns State Park:
Nature lovers will be enthralled by the beauty of Cathedral Caverns State Park. Embark on a guided tour to explore the awe-inspiring caves, featuring stunning rock formations and one of the largest stalagmites in the world. After your cave adventure, take a hike on the park’s scenic trails, breathe in the fresh mountain air, and enjoy a picnic surrounded by nature’s tranquility.

- Explore the Railroad Depot Museum:
History buffs will appreciate a visit to the Scottsboro Railroad Depot Museum. Housed in a beautifully restored historic depot building, the museum showcases artifacts, photographs, and exhibits that highlight the significance of the railroad in Scottsboro’s development. Step aboard vintage train cars and gain insight into the town’s rich railroad heritage.

- Experience Nature at Russell Cave National Monument:
Located a short drive from Scottsboro, Russell Cave National Monument is a must-visit for nature and history enthusiasts. Take a guided tour through the cave, which served as a shelter for Native Americans thousands of years ago. Explore the hiking trails that wind through the park and soak in the serene atmosphere.
